How to Layer Ceramic Spray for Maximum Durability
If you want your ceramic spray coating to last longer and perform better, layering it correctly is key. Here’s how to apply multiple coats for the ultimate protection.
Why Layer Ceramic Spray?
Layering builds up more protection, enhances hydrophobic properties, and can improve gloss. Each additional layer strengthens the bond and fills in any missed spots from the previous coat.

Step-by-Step: How to Layer Ceramic Spray
1. Start with a Clean, Prepped Surface
Wash the car using The Super Soaper to remove dirt without stripping protection. For best results, clay and IPA-wipe the paint if it’s been a while since your last application.
2. Apply the First Layer
Work one panel at a time. Spray onto the surface or a microfiber applicator, spread evenly, and buff off with a clean towel.
3. Allow Proper Cure Time
Wait 1–2 hours before applying the next layer. This ensures the previous coat has bonded fully.
4. Apply the Second Layer
Repeat the application process to boost thickness and coverage.
5. Optional Third Layer
For maximum durability (especially before winter), a third layer can be added for even more resilience.
Pro Tips for Layering Ceramic Spray
- Work in a shaded area to avoid premature drying.
- Use fresh towels for each layer to prevent cross-contamination.
- Don’t rush the curing time—patience leads to better results.
